Gary Thorne (born June 9, 1948, in Bangor, Maine) is a play-by-play announcer for ESPN and ABC, working National Hockey League, Major League Baseball, college football, and the Frozen Four hockey tournament. He is also the television play-by-play announcer for the Baltimore Orioles and the Professional Bowler's Association.
